Brayden Powers continued his hot streak on Monday by dropping his third-straight game with at least two stolen bases. He got on base in two of his five plate appearances with two stolen bases, three runs, and one RBI. He was dominant the last time he took on Beallsville back in April, so they probably should've seen this coming. Powers has become a key player for Frontier: the team is undefeated when he posts at least two runs, but 2-7 otherwise.

Looking ahead, Powers and Frontier will be playing at home against Bridgeport at 5:00 p.m. on Thursday. Thanks in part to Powers' efforts, the Cougars will roll in on a four-game winning streak.
